WebMay 22, 2024 · So how do you get toxoplasmosis? The main cause of toxoplasmosis is ingestion of oocysts, or Toxoplasma eggs. These eggs most often come from the feces of cats so you can get toxoplasmosis from unknowingly consuming these eggs through direct contact with or from handling a cat’s litter box. Your … WebIn short, cats can contract the parasite that causes toxoplasmosis by consuming infected birds/rodents OR anything contaminated by another cat that is shedding the parasite through its feces (for example, the soil in a garden that has been used by a cat who has toxoplasmosis). Nearly one-third of the 7.25 billion people on earth, including an estimated 60 million people in the United States, are chronically infected with the protozoan Toxoplasma gondii. A working immune system can keep the parasite in check, so only a minority of those infected has significant symptoms. WebSep 1, 2024 · How do people get toxoplasmosis? People get toxoplasmosis the following ways: By consuming foods (such as raw or undercooked meats, especially pork, lamb, or wild game) or drinking untreated water (from rivers or ponds) that may contain the parasite.

WebMay 16, 2024 · Toxoplasmosis is a disease you can get from infection with a parasite. The parasite is called Toxoplasma gondii ( T. gondii ). Most people who are infected have no signs or symptoms and won’t need treatment. But toxoplasmosis can cause serious health problems for those with weakened immune systems and for infants who get the disease … WebApr 5, 2024 · Toxoplasmosis (in humans) occurs from eating improperly cooked meat, especially lamb (mutton), pork, and deer (venison), or from drinking unpasteurized milk contaminated with Toxoplasma gondii. Cooking meat (inner temperature about 70°C or 160°F) or freezing it (about -18°C or 0°F) should destroy the parasite.
